The Opportunity
We are seeking a talented and motivated recent Graduate Microsoft Power Platform Developer to join our Digital Products and Transformation team within the National IT team. This is an exciting opportunity to play a key role in delivering impactful services to our firms nationwide.
You will be involved in designing, developing and maintaining business applications, automated workflows and reporting solutions using Power Apps, Power Automate and Power BI. You will collaborate with stakeholders to gather requirements and ensure the solutions meet business needs.
Key Responsibilities
* Design, develop and maintain solutions using Microsoft Power Platform: Power Apps, Power Automate, Power BI, and Fabric.
* Develop automated processes to enhance business productivity and efficiency using the Power Platform.
* Perform end-to-end testing, troubleshooting, and provide end-user support.
* Communicate and collaborate with cross-functional teams to understand business requirements and translate them into technical solutions.
* Maintain detailed documentation of solutions and best practices.
* Provide technical support to end-users.
* Stay current with the latest advancements in the Power Platform and incorporate them into solutions.
Qualifications and Experience
* Relevant education or training in Information Technology, Computer Science, or a related field.
* 1+ years experience with Microsoft Power Platform, including Power Apps, Power Automate, Power BI, and Fabric.
* A basic understanding or hands-on experience with API development, data integration, and creating custom connectors.
* Strong problem-solving skills and attention to detail.
* Excellent communication and teamwork abilities.
* A proactive attitude and a willingness to learn and adapt.
* Relevant Microsoft certifications, such as PL-400 (Microsoft Power Platform Developer), are advantageous but not required.
